Kanye is one of Botswana's oldest settlements and the historic capital of the Bangwaketse people.

Why Visit Kanye, Botswana? #

Steeped in Tswana history, Kanye draws visitors interested in Bakwena royal heritage and traditional kgotla gatherings where community debate and ceremonial dances still take place. The town’s royal grounds, historic homesteads and local leatherworking crafts showcase clan history, while nearby hills hold archaeological traces of past settlements. Local eateries serve classic dishes like seswaa and morogo, and weekly markets offer handmade baskets and beadwork. Slow-paced streets provide a clear window into Botswana’s long-standing social traditions.

Best Time to Visit Kanye, Botswana #

Kanye has a semi-arid climate - visit in the cool, dry months (May-August) for crisp mornings and easy travel. The rainy, hot season (November-March) brings high temperatures, storms and muddier rural roads.

Rainy Season
November - March · 20-37°C (68-99°F)
Hot afternoons and dramatic thunderstorms; rural roads become slippery, mopane woodlands turn green, and late-evening insect noise increases noticeably everywhere.
Cool Season
May - August · 2-23°C (36-73°F)
Dry, sunny days and frosty mornings - ideal for exploring local kgotla and surrounding farms; fewer flies and straightforward driving conditions.
Hot Dry Season
September - October · 22-35°C (72-95°F)
Pre-rain heat builds up, dusty roads and shrubland shimmer; short, intense storms usually follow and transform the landscape quickly afterwards.

How to Get to Kanye, Botswana

Kanye is a short drive southwest of Gaborone; the nearest major airport is Sir Seretse Khama International Airport (GBE). Regular minibuses and taxis run between Gaborone and Kanye, making road travel straightforward.

By Air

Sir Seretse Khama International Airport (GBE): Gaborone’s airport is the main air hub for reaching Kanye. From Gaborone to Kanye it’s roughly a 45-75 minute drive (around 60-80 km) - taxis or car hire are the usual options; expect 60-120 BWP for a private taxi and about 1 hour drive time depending on traffic.

Johannesburg OR Tambo (JNB): If flying internationally via Johannesburg, you can cross at the border and continue by road to Kanye; allow extra time for immigration and border formalities.

By Train & Bus

Train: Botswana Railways does not operate passenger services into Kanye; rail isn’t a practical option.

Bus / Minibus (combi): Shared minibuses and intercity buses connect Gaborone and Kanye frequently. Journey time is typically 1-1.5 hours; fares are inexpensive-expect local minibus fares in the low tens of BWP per person. Private intercity coaches cover longer-distance routes from Gaborone to other towns.

How to Get Around Kanye, Botswana #

Kanye’s centre is walkable for errands, but getting between villages or to Gaborone is easiest by car or shared taxi. Local minibus taxis and route taxis serve nearby routes on a set schedule. Taxis and private drivers are common for evening trips; fares are generally modest but agree prices up front.

Nightlife in Kanye, Botswana #

Kanye has a modest nightlife focused on community bars and a few clubs or event venues for local functions. It’s not a night‑time destination, so evenings are quiet outside of local celebrations. If you want live music or a wider selection of venues, plan a trip to Gaborone.

Shopping in Kanye, Botswana #

Shopping in Kanye is practical rather than touristy: local markets, street vendors and small retail shops sell clothing, household goods and foodstuffs. For specialized items, you’ll typically travel to larger towns. Support local vendors if you can-many sell handmade goods and everyday crafts.
